I move the motion as amended:

That the Senate—

(a) notes that:

  (i) the cotton industry is a largely family-owned and operated industry,

  (ii) Cotton Australia states that, in 2017-18, there were 1,436 cotton farms in Australia, and 947, or 66%, are in New South Wales,

  (iii) in 2017-18, more than 90% of cotton was exported with a value of $2.1 billion,

  (iv) in 2017-18, cotton accounted for 5% of the gross value of agricultural production, or $2.8 billion, and is Australia's sixth largest agricultural export,

  (v) the cotton industry helps to support more than 150 rural communities, and

  (vi) Australian cotton maintains a global reputation for very high quality; and

(b) supports Australian cotton farmers and the cotton industry as a whole.
